Revision: 41835
          
http://projects.blender.org/scm/viewvc.php?view=rev&root=bf-blender&revision=41835
Author:   campbellbarton
Date:     2011-11-14 16:05:44 +0000 (Mon, 14 Nov 2011)
Log Message:
-----------
minor cleanup 
- use NULL rather then 0 for pointers
- use static functions where possible
- add own includes to ensure func's and their declarations don't get out of 
sync.

Modified Paths:
--------------
    trunk/blender/source/blender/blenfont/intern/blf_lang.c
    trunk/blender/source/blender/blenfont/intern/blf_translation.c
    trunk/blender/source/blender/blenkernel/BKE_blender.h
    trunk/blender/source/blender/blenkernel/intern/dynamicpaint.c
    trunk/blender/source/blender/blenkernel/intern/mesh_validate.c
    trunk/blender/source/blender/blenlib/intern/bpath.c
    trunk/blender/source/blender/blenlib/intern/path_util.c
    trunk/blender/source/blender/editors/interface/interface.c
    trunk/blender/source/blender/editors/interface/interface_ops.c
    trunk/blender/source/blender/editors/object/object_constraint.c
    trunk/blender/source/blender/editors/object/object_vgroup.c
    trunk/blender/source/blender/editors/physics/dynamicpaint_ops.c
    trunk/blender/source/blender/editors/space_clip/clip_toolbar.c
    trunk/blender/source/blender/editors/space_info/info_stats.c
    trunk/blender/source/blender/makesdna/intern/makesdna.c
    trunk/blender/source/blender/makesrna/intern/rna_context.c
    trunk/blender/source/blender/makesrna/intern/rna_nodetree.c
    trunk/blender/source/blender/makesrna/intern/rna_wm.c
    trunk/blender/source/blender/modifiers/intern/MOD_dynamicpaint.c
    trunk/blender/source/blender/modifiers/intern/MOD_ocean.c
    trunk/blender/source/blender/nodes/NOD_socket.h
    
trunk/blender/source/blender/nodes/composite/nodes/node_composite_moviedistortion.c
    trunk/blender/source/blender/render/intern/source/shadeoutput.c
    trunk/blender/source/blenderplayer/bad_level_call_stubs/stubs.c

Modified: trunk/blender/source/blender/blenfont/intern/blf_lang.c
===================================================================
--- trunk/blender/source/blender/blenfont/intern/blf_lang.c     2011-11-14 
15:29:59 UTC (rev 41834)
+++ trunk/blender/source/blender/blenfont/intern/blf_lang.c     2011-11-14 
16:05:44 UTC (rev 41835)
@@ -34,6 +34,8 @@
 
 #include "BLF_api.h"
 
+#include "BLF_translation.h" /* own include */
+
 #ifdef WITH_INTERNATIONAL
 
 #include <locale.h>

Modified: trunk/blender/source/blender/blenfont/intern/blf_translation.c
===================================================================
--- trunk/blender/source/blender/blenfont/intern/blf_translation.c      
2011-11-14 15:29:59 UTC (rev 41834)
+++ trunk/blender/source/blender/blenfont/intern/blf_translation.c      
2011-11-14 16:05:44 UTC (rev 41835)
@@ -47,7 +47,7 @@
 #include "DNA_userdef_types.h" /* For user settings. */
 
 #ifdef WITH_INTERNATIONAL
-const char unifont_filename[]="droidsans.ttf.gz";
+static const char unifont_filename[]="droidsans.ttf.gz";
 static unsigned char *unifont_ttf= NULL;
 static int unifont_size= 0;
 

Modified: trunk/blender/source/blender/blenkernel/BKE_blender.h
===================================================================
--- trunk/blender/source/blender/blenkernel/BKE_blender.h       2011-11-14 
15:29:59 UTC (rev 41834)
+++ trunk/blender/source/blender/blenkernel/BKE_blender.h       2011-11-14 
16:05:44 UTC (rev 41835)
@@ -53,6 +53,8 @@
                /* alpha/beta/rc/release, docs use this */
 #define BLENDER_VERSION_CYCLE  beta
 
+extern char versionstr[]; /* from blender.c */
+
 struct ListBase;
 struct MemFile;
 struct bContext;

Modified: trunk/blender/source/blender/blenkernel/intern/dynamicpaint.c
===================================================================
--- trunk/blender/source/blender/blenkernel/intern/dynamicpaint.c       
2011-11-14 15:29:59 UTC (rev 41834)
+++ trunk/blender/source/blender/blenkernel/intern/dynamicpaint.c       
2011-11-14 16:05:44 UTC (rev 41835)
@@ -317,7 +317,7 @@
        return 0;
 }
 
-void surface_setUniqueOutputName(DynamicPaintSurface *surface, char *basename, 
int output)
+static void surface_setUniqueOutputName(DynamicPaintSurface *surface, char 
*basename, int output)
 {
        char name[64];
        BLI_strncpy(name, basename, sizeof(name)); /* in case basename is 
surface->name use a copy */

Modified: trunk/blender/source/blender/blenkernel/intern/mesh_validate.c
===================================================================
--- trunk/blender/source/blender/blenkernel/intern/mesh_validate.c      
2011-11-14 15:29:59 UTC (rev 41834)
+++ trunk/blender/source/blender/blenkernel/intern/mesh_validate.c      
2011-11-14 16:05:44 UTC (rev 41835)
@@ -331,7 +331,7 @@
 
 #undef PRINT
 
-int BKE_mesh_validate_all_customdata(CustomData *vdata, CustomData *edata, 
CustomData *fdata, short do_verbose, const short do_fixes)
+static int BKE_mesh_validate_all_customdata(CustomData *vdata, CustomData 
*edata, CustomData *fdata, short do_verbose, const short do_fixes)
 {
        int vfixed= 0, efixed= 0, ffixed= 0;
 

Modified: trunk/blender/source/blender/blenlib/intern/bpath.c
===================================================================
--- trunk/blender/source/blender/blenlib/intern/bpath.c 2011-11-14 15:29:59 UTC 
(rev 41834)
+++ trunk/blender/source/blender/blenlib/intern/bpath.c 2011-11-14 16:05:44 UTC 
(rev 41835)
@@ -131,7 +131,7 @@
 
 void makeFilesRelative(Main *bmain, const char *basedir, ReportList *reports)
 {
-       BPathRemap_Data data= {0};
+       BPathRemap_Data data= {NULL};
 
        if(basedir[0] == '\0') {
                printf("%s: basedir='', this is a bug\n", __func__);
@@ -174,7 +174,7 @@
 /* similar to makeFilesRelative - keep in sync! */
 void makeFilesAbsolute(Main *bmain, const char *basedir, ReportList *reports)
 {
-       BPathRemap_Data data= {0};
+       BPathRemap_Data data= {NULL};
 
        if(basedir[0] == '\0') {
                printf("%s: basedir='', this is a bug\n", __func__);
@@ -280,7 +280,7 @@
 
 void findMissingFiles(Main *bmain, const char *searchpath, ReportList *reports)
 {
-       struct BPathFind_Data data= {0};
+       struct BPathFind_Data data= {NULL};
 
        data.reports= reports;
        BLI_split_dir_part(searchpath, data.searchdir, sizeof(data.searchdir));

Modified: trunk/blender/source/blender/blenlib/intern/path_util.c
===================================================================
--- trunk/blender/source/blender/blenlib/intern/path_util.c     2011-11-14 
15:29:59 UTC (rev 41834)
+++ trunk/blender/source/blender/blenlib/intern/path_util.c     2011-11-14 
16:05:44 UTC (rev 41835)
@@ -1841,7 +1841,7 @@
 * @param fullname The full path to the temp directory
 * @param userdir Directory specified in user preferences 
 */
-void BLI_where_is_temp(char *fullname, const size_t maxlen, char *userdir)
+static void BLI_where_is_temp(char *fullname, const size_t maxlen, char 
*userdir)
 {
        fullname[0] = '\0';
        

Modified: trunk/blender/source/blender/editors/interface/interface.c
===================================================================
--- trunk/blender/source/blender/editors/interface/interface.c  2011-11-14 
15:29:59 UTC (rev 41834)
+++ trunk/blender/source/blender/editors/interface/interface.c  2011-11-14 
16:05:44 UTC (rev 41835)
@@ -3582,7 +3582,7 @@
        uiStyleInit();
 }
 
-void UI_reinit_font()
+void UI_reinit_font(void)
 {
        uiStyleInit();
 }

Modified: trunk/blender/source/blender/editors/interface/interface_ops.c
===================================================================
--- trunk/blender/source/blender/editors/interface/interface_ops.c      
2011-11-14 15:29:59 UTC (rev 41834)
+++ trunk/blender/source/blender/editors/interface/interface_ops.c      
2011-11-14 16:05:44 UTC (rev 41835)
@@ -494,7 +494,7 @@
 } uiEditSourceButStore;
 
 /* should only ever be set while the edit source operator is running */
-struct uiEditSourceStore *ui_editsource_info= NULL;
+static struct uiEditSourceStore *ui_editsource_info= NULL;
 
 int  UI_editsource_enable_check(void)
 {

Modified: trunk/blender/source/blender/editors/object/object_constraint.c
===================================================================
--- trunk/blender/source/blender/editors/object/object_constraint.c     
2011-11-14 15:29:59 UTC (rev 41834)
+++ trunk/blender/source/blender/editors/object/object_constraint.c     
2011-11-14 16:05:44 UTC (rev 41835)
@@ -736,7 +736,7 @@
                where_is_pose(scene, ob);
        }
        else if (ob) {
-               Object workob = {{0}};
+               Object workob = {{NULL}};
                
                /* use what_does_parent to find inverse - just like for normal 
parenting */
                what_does_parent(scene, ob, &workob);

Modified: trunk/blender/source/blender/editors/object/object_vgroup.c
===================================================================
--- trunk/blender/source/blender/editors/object/object_vgroup.c 2011-11-14 
15:29:59 UTC (rev 41834)
+++ trunk/blender/source/blender/editors/object/object_vgroup.c 2011-11-14 
16:05:44 UTC (rev 41835)
@@ -799,7 +799,7 @@
                }
        }
        if(!length) {
-               return 0;
+               return NULL;
        }
        tverts = MEM_mallocN(sizeof(int)*length, "tempSurroundingVerts");
        mf = me->mface;

Modified: trunk/blender/source/blender/editors/physics/dynamicpaint_ops.c
===================================================================
--- trunk/blender/source/blender/editors/physics/dynamicpaint_ops.c     
2011-11-14 15:29:59 UTC (rev 41834)
+++ trunk/blender/source/blender/editors/physics/dynamicpaint_ops.c     
2011-11-14 16:05:44 UTC (rev 41835)
@@ -53,9 +53,11 @@
 #include "WM_types.h"
 #include "WM_api.h"
 
+#include "physics_intern.h" /* own include */
+
 static int surface_slot_add_exec(bContext *C, wmOperator *UNUSED(op))
 {
-       DynamicPaintModifierData *pmd = 0;
+       DynamicPaintModifierData *pmd = NULL;
        Object *cObject = CTX_data_pointer_get_type(C, "object", 
&RNA_Object).data;
        DynamicPaintCanvasSettings *canvas;
        DynamicPaintSurface *surface;
@@ -97,7 +99,7 @@
 
 static int surface_slot_remove_exec(bContext *C, wmOperator *UNUSED(op))
 {
-       DynamicPaintModifierData *pmd = 0;
+       DynamicPaintModifierData *pmd = NULL;
        Object *cObject = CTX_data_pointer_get_type(C, "object", 
&RNA_Object).data;
        DynamicPaintCanvasSettings *canvas;
        DynamicPaintSurface *surface;
@@ -336,9 +338,9 @@
 
 
 /*
-*      Bake Dynamic Paint image sequence surface
-*/
-int dynamicPaint_initBake(struct bContext *C, struct wmOperator *op)
+ * Bake Dynamic Paint image sequence surface
+ */
+static int dynamicPaint_initBake(struct bContext *C, struct wmOperator *op)
 {
        DynamicPaintModifierData *pmd = NULL;
        DynamicPaintCanvasSettings *canvas;

Modified: trunk/blender/source/blender/editors/space_clip/clip_toolbar.c
===================================================================
--- trunk/blender/source/blender/editors/space_clip/clip_toolbar.c      
2011-11-14 15:29:59 UTC (rev 41834)
+++ trunk/blender/source/blender/editors/space_clip/clip_toolbar.c      
2011-11-14 16:05:44 UTC (rev 41835)
@@ -50,6 +50,8 @@
 #include "UI_interface.h"
 #include "UI_resources.h"
 
+#include "clip_intern.h" /* own include */
+
 /* ************************ header area region *********************** */
 
 /************************** properties ******************************/

Modified: trunk/blender/source/blender/editors/space_info/info_stats.c
===================================================================
--- trunk/blender/source/blender/editors/space_info/info_stats.c        
2011-11-14 15:29:59 UTC (rev 41834)
+++ trunk/blender/source/blender/editors/space_info/info_stats.c        
2011-11-14 16:05:44 UTC (rev 41835)
@@ -40,6 +40,7 @@
 #include "BLI_utildefines.h"
 
 #include "BKE_anim.h"
+#include "BKE_blender.h"
 #include "BKE_curve.h"
 #include "BKE_displist.h"
 #include "BKE_DerivedMesh.h"
@@ -362,7 +363,6 @@
 
 static void stats_string(Scene *scene)
 {
-       extern char versionstr[]; /* from blender.c */
        SceneStats *stats= scene->stats;
        Object *ob= (scene->basact)? scene->basact->object: NULL;
        uintptr_t mem_in_use, mmap_in_use;

Modified: trunk/blender/source/blender/makesdna/intern/makesdna.c
===================================================================
--- trunk/blender/source/blender/makesdna/intern/makesdna.c     2011-11-14 
15:29:59 UTC (rev 41834)
+++ trunk/blender/source/blender/makesdna/intern/makesdna.c     2011-11-14 
16:05:44 UTC (rev 41835)
@@ -64,7 +64,7 @@
 
 /* Included the path relative from /source/blender/ here, so we can move     */
 /* headers around with more freedom.                                         */
-const char *includefiles[] = {
+static const char *includefiles[] = {
 
        // if you add files here, please add them at the end

@@ Diff output truncated at 10240 characters. @@
_______________________________________________
Bf-blender-cvs mailing list
[email protected]
http://lists.blender.org/mailman/listinfo/bf-blender-cvs

Reply via email to